1.1分层
每层只负责通信的一个方面。
物理层:完成逻辑上的“1"和”0"向适合于传输介质承载的物理信号(光信号或物理信号的转换)
数据链路层:将“0”和“1”组织起来,形成有意义的、可理解的数据,实现数据的点到点或点到多点的直接通信(局域 网技术)
网络层:根据数据中包含的网络层地址信息 ,实现从任何一个节点到任何另一个节点的整个传输过程。(全局性)
传输层:控制传输节奏的快慢,调整数据的排序。
应用层:向用户软件提供丰富的系统应用接口。例如HTTP、DNS、DHCP
1.2分层实现中的复用、分解和封装
分层体系结构的一个主要优点是具有协议复用的能力,这种复用的形式允许多种协议共存在于同一基础设施中。复用可以发生在不同层,并在每层都有不同类型的标识符。
分层的另一个重要特点是:在单纯的分层中并不是所有网络设备都需要实现所有层,如果设备只希望执行特定操作,那么它只需要实现少数的几层。
封装通常于分层一起使用,单纯的封装涉及获取某层的PDU,并在低层将它作为不透明的数据来处理。多数协议在封装过程中使用头部,少数协议也使用尾部。拆封发生在接收方。